About Paper Daughter (2026) — A Haunting Tale of Identity and Guilt

Dive into the poignant story of Paper Daughter (2026), a thought-provoking animation, drama, and history film that delves into the complexities of identity and guilt. Directed by Cami Kwan, this 15-minute film takes audiences back to 1926, where a young Chinese woman grapples with the weight of using a deceased girl's identity to immigrate to the United States via Angel Island.
